Very quiet place and great locationThere are 3 bathrooms, 2 of which are hot springs.There is a heating layer and a source tank, and the source water at about 20 degrees is flowing directly from the source.By taking turns, you can experience the strange sensation of your body burning even though it's cold.On August 30th, still in the height of summer, a typhoon was approaching, but it was slow and the sun was shining in the Toshin region, so I thought I could go, but when I went there, the outside temperature dropped to below 18 degrees at night and it was cold. However, I can barely soak in the hot spring water.The food is healthy and the fish is freshly fried, so the grilled fish and tempura were delicious.The portion was large enough that even I, in my 30s, was full.The prices are steep for both overnight stays and day trips, but I think it's worth going at least once.courtyard? There was a deer inBy the way, towels cannot be taken home.It's for hot spring enthusiasts, so if you're not a hot spring enthusiast, do some research before going.

2023,8.10 I went there for the first time in 7 years, so I will update the post.-----------------------------Shingen's medicinal bathSimple acid cold mineral springIt is a hot spring inn that is almost a secret hot spring, and although it is expensive at 1,650 yen + 200 yen for a day trip, there are not many people, and depending on the time of day, you can enjoy an atmosphere that is almost private.I like it here.There is a time limit for day trip bathing from 11:00 to 16:00.・Shingen medicinal bath (indoor bath)40℃ medicinal bath and 20℃ hot spring.・Forest hot spring (indoor bath and open-air bath)A lukewarm indoor bath that feels like 37℃20℃ open-air bath, not available in winterWhen I went this time, the open-air bath was so cold that I couldn't take a bath.・Large bath (indoor bath)The photo is beautiful, but it's an old-fashioned ordinary bathhouse.A little wider. Shampoo and soap are only available hereCannot be used.Last time, 7 years ago, they provided sweets and tea after bathing for day trip bathers, but this time there was no such service.In addition, when there is a lot of snow, it may not be possible to go with normal tires.

I used it for a day bath on a weekday in late July.First of all, I would like to say that the hot water is the best. There are three baths: a regular large bath, a forest hot spring, and a Shingen medicinal bath.In particular, Shingen's medicinal baths have really strong hot water that soaks into your body.The temperature of the hot spring source is around 20℃, so you won't be able to soak in it for long, but the bathtub next to it is heated, so you can take your time.The hot springs in the forest seemed less pleasant than the medicinal hot springs in Shingen, but they were quite good. There is an open-air bath here, but since it comes from the source and is cold, I couldn't stay in it for long.The large public bath was being cleaned and there was no hot water in the bathtub, but this is the only place where you can wash your body.The water is like boiling water, but the washing area has a retro Showa atmosphere that gives it a great atmosphere.I think that the appearance and the atmosphere of the inn have a good old ryokan feel, making it a cool inn.The day trip bathing fee is 1,650 yen, which is expensive, but if you like hot springs, there is hot water here that will definitely satisfy you.
